If you suspect a loved one has suffered abuse or neglect in a Park Ridge nursing home, a local lawyer can help you understand your options. Illinois law provides specific protections for residents under the Nursing Home Care Act. An attorney can investigate the facility and pursue compensation for medical costs and pain and suffering.

What Does a Nursing Home Abuse Lawyer in Park Ridge Cost?

Most nursing home abuse lawyers in Illinois work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if you win your case. The typical fee ranges from 33% to 40% of the settlement or verdict. Some firms may charge additional costs for filing fees and expert witnesses. This is general information and not legal adv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the time limit to file a nursing home abuse lawsuit in Illinois?
In Illinois, the statute of limitations for a personal injury claim from nursing home abuse is generally two years from the date of the injury. For wrongful death cases, the deadline is also two years from the date of death. It is important to act quickly to preserve your legal rights.
What types of abuse are covered under Illinois nursing home law?
Illinois law covers physical abuse, emotional abuse, sexual abuse, neglect, and financial exploitation. The Nursing Home Care Act requires facilities to provide adequate care and to protect residents from harm. A lawyer can help identify if a facility violated these standards.
Can I sue a nursing home for bedsores in Park Ridge?
Yes, bedsores (pressure ulcers) are often a sign of neglect in Illinois nursing homes. Facilities must provide proper turning, hygiene, and medical care to prevent them. If a resident develops severe bedsores due to inadequate care, a lawsuit may be possible.
